CSD17579Q3A Details

  • Manufacturer Part Number:

    CSD17579Q3A

  • Brand Name:

    Texas Instruments

  • Pbfree Code:

    Yes

  • Rohs Code:

    Yes

  • Part Life Cycle Code:

    Active

  • ECCN Code:

    EAR99

  • HTS Code:

    8541.29.00.95

  • Manufacturer:

    Texas Instruments

  • YTEOL:

    15

  • Additional Feature:

    AVALANCHE RATED

  • Avalanche Energy Rating (Eas):

    14 mJ

  • Case Connection:

    DRAIN

  • Configuration:

    SINGLE WITH BUILT-IN DIODE

  • DS Breakdown Voltage-Min:

    30 V

  • Drain Current-Max (ID):

    20 A

  • Drain-source On Resistance-Max:

    0.0142 Ω

  • FET Technology:

    METAL-OXIDE SEMICONDUCTOR

  • Feedback Cap-Max (Crss):

    49 pF

  • JESD-30 Code:

    R-PDSO-F5

  • JESD-609 Code:

    e3

  • Moisture Sensitivity Level:

    1

  • Number of Elements:

    1

  • Number of Terminals:

    8

  • Operating Mode:

    ENHANCEMENT MODE

  • Operating Temperature-Max:

    150 °C

  • Operating Temperature-Min:

    -55 °C

  • Package Body Material:

    PLASTIC/EPOXY

  • Package Shape:

    RECTANGULAR

  • Package Style:

    SMALL OUTLINE

  • Peak Reflow Temperature (Cel):

    260

  • Polarity/Channel Type:

    N-CHANNEL

  • Power Dissipation-Max (Abs):

    29 W

  • Pulsed Drain Current-Max (IDM):

    106 A

  • Surface Mount:

    YES

  • Terminal Finish:

    Matte Tin (Sn)

  • Terminal Form:

    FLAT

  • Terminal Position:

    DUAL

  • Time@Peak Reflow Temperature-Max (s):

    30

  • Transistor Application:

    SWITCHING

  • Transistor Element Material:

    SILICON

About Texas Instruments

Texas Instruments (TI) designs and manufactures semiconductors and integrated circuits for a wide range of applications. The company's product portfolio includes analog chips, which are essential for managing power and signal functions in electronic devices, and embedded processors, which serve as the brains in various systems, enabling functionality in everything from industrial equipment to consumer electronics. TI's innovations in semiconductor technology have made it a leader in the industry.
